<p><strong>About <a href="http://www.docusign.com/blog/tag/ken-moyle/" class="st_tag internal_tag" rel="tag" title="Posts tagged with Ken Moyle">Ken Moyle</a>, Chief Legal Officer, DocuSign and Public Policy Chair, Electronic Signatures and Records Association (ESRA)</strong></p>
<p><a href="http://www.docusign.com/blog/tag/ken-moyle/" class="st_tag internal_tag" rel="tag" title="Posts tagged with Ken Moyle">Ken Moyle</a> joined DocuSign® in July 2006 with more than 15 years of high-tech industry experience. He is responsible for planning and directing finance, operations, legal and corporate affairs for DocuSign.</p>
<p>Mr. Moyle was previously general counsel and secretary at Insightful Corporation, a publicly traded software and services company specializing in predictive analytics. As top legal and compliance officer, Moyle was responsible for all corporate legal matters, including IP licensing, mergers and acquisitions, distributor contracts, copyright and trademark issues, patents, SEC reporting, corporate governance, risk management, litigation, and investor relations. He also oversaw human resources and facilities. Ken was also instrumental in converting a remote operating division of Insightful into the corporate headquarters of a public company. He oversaw numerous strategic acquisitions and established all of the company’s foreign subsidiaries.</p>
<p>Moyle represents DocuSign on the board of directors of the Washington D.C. based Electronic Signatures and Records Association (ESRA) and is chairman of ESRA’s Public Policy Committee. He is also a member of the Mortgage Bankers Association’s MISMO eMortgage Legal Issues workgroup. He has lectured on legal topics including ESIGN/UETA, electronic signatures in academic lending, open source software licensing and application service provider (ASP) business models and has spoken on a variety of public interest topics to audiences around the country.</p>
<p>Mr. Moyle holds a J.D. from the University of Washington. He is a member of the Washington Bar Association and is admitted to practice before the Supreme Court of the State of Washington.</p>
<p>Attendees of the 10<sup>th</sup> CSO Council Bay Area event on Electronic and Digital Signatures will learn the pros and cons of electronic versus digital signatures from the identity, evidence, and operational perspectives.</p>
<p>This year’s special guests are two federal magistrate judges. Magistrate Facciola (S.D.N.Y.) recently digitally signed the first judicial order in US history, which he will discuss in his keynote. Attendees can also witness a mock trial and ask questions of a judicial panel.</p>

<p><strong>Consent to do Business With eSignature</strong><br />
Like most popular phenomena, the electronic signature movement is sometimes susceptible to rumor and misinformation.  For example, there are still a few folks in the real estate and mortgage industries who insist that a real estate transaction cannot executed electronically unless there is a paper-and-ink contract confirming the parties’ agreement to go paperless.</p>
<p>This myth has been making the rounds for years in the Pacific Northwest and in some other small pockets of the country.  I did a lot asking around to find out where this came from.  The main source appears to be from an early Multiple Listing Service interpretation of the federal ESIGN Act, which provided an instant 50-state baseline for enforceability of electronic contracts (Washington is one of three states that have not adopted some form of the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act, the state precursor to ESIGN).</p>
<p>The confusion seems to come from this statement, which was forwarded to me recently by a real estate agent in Oregon who received it from a representative of her MLS:</p>
<p>&#8220;Electronic signatures can be used to create a binding real property purchase agreement, but only if the parties have a signed, written agreement to that effect in place before they use the electronic signatures.”</p>
<p>On its face, this statement is not inconsistent with the federal ESIGN Act or the state UETAs, since under these laws a “writing” is given the same effect regardless of whether it is on paper or electronic.  But in the above case the statement was invoked to convince the agent that the “signed, written agreement” must be on paper.</p>
<p>The federal ESIGN Act requires that parties consent to do business electronically, but there is no requirement that a separate paper contract be in place in order to manifest such consent. In the case of a consumer transaction (such as a residential real estate sale) where a party is required by law to provide information that is otherwise required to be provided in writing and on paper, certain disclosures about engaging in business electronically must be provided to the consumer before the consumer consents to do business electronically.  See ESIGN 101(c)(1).  In addition, the consumer must “affirmatively” consent, but there is no requirement that the consent be documented in a [separate] “signed, written agreement.” ).  In fact, <strong>section101(c)(1)(C)(ii) of the federal law requires that the consent be given electronically and not on paper</strong>, in order to demonstrate the consumer’s technical capacity to engage in business electronically.  In business to business transactions and in transactions where a signature is the only legal requirement (even if a consumer is involved), the consent does not have to be explicit at all.  It may be found based on the facts and circumstances surrounding the transaction, and in most cases the fact that both parties used electronic means to execute the contract in the first place is more than enough to demonstrate that the parties consented to engage in business electronically as well as consented to the terms of the agreement.</p>
<p>But what if ESIGN doesn’t apply?  Isn’t the state’s law going to vary these requirements?  In order to promote e-commerce nationwide, the ESIGN Act takes full advantage of the Commerce Clause of the Constitution in order to preempt state laws that would threaten the 50-state baseline.  Any state electronic signature law that would impose burdens or increased costs on the use of electronic records could cause the state law to be preempted by ESIGN.   To the extent that a state law requires a paper agreement to get consent to business electronically, such requirement would presumably be preempted.</p>
<p>Fortunately, an association or MLS has no authority to determine the enforceability of a real estate contract.  If two parties, after agreeing to transact business electronically, enter into a real estate contract by electronic means, the electronically signed contract will be valid, effective and enforceable.</p>

<p><b>2. How does the e-signature get into the DocuSign system?</b></p>
<p>First, the sender creates an envelope and uploads the documents for signature. The sender addresses the envelope with the signer’s name and email address.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.docusign.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/picture-115-300x194.png" alt="Just the FAQ’s: Electronic Signature for Real Estate" title="picture-115" width="300" height="194" class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-1529" /></p>
<p>Then DocuSign sends the signer an email notifying them they have documents to be signed.</p>
<p><img src="http://www.docusign.com/blog/wp-content/uploads/2009/11/picture-116-300x205.png" alt="Just the FAQ’s: Electronic Signature for Real Estate" title="picture-116" width="300" height="205" class="aligncenter size-medium wp-image-1530" /></p>
<p>The signer clicks on the secure link, authenticates himself or herself into the system and goes through a process to adopt an electronic signature unique to the signer.</p>
